How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Westgate?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Westgate Studio Apartments | $1,087 | $700 | $1,449 |
| Westgate 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,227 | $895 | $1,550 |
Westgate 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,420 | $980 | $1,908 |
| Westgate 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,770 | $1,454 | $2,014 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Westgate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Westgate with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Westgate is at College Gardens & Melbourne Apts /Townhouses listed at $1,055.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Westgate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Westgate is $1,420.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Westgate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Westgate is a 1,200 square feet unit starting from $1,949 at Caton House.
What is the average size for Westgate 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Westgate is currently 914 sq ft.
